Niche small states in humanitarian diplomacy: Qatar’s positionality in the protection ecosystem

niche

The paper examines the evolution of humanitarian diplomacy, shifting from its early focus on non‑State actors to the growing role of States. Using Qatar as a case study, it explores how the country has become a significant actor in Middle Eastern humanitarian diplomacy over the past two decades. The analysis categorizes Qatar’s engagement across practice, policy, and normative levels, reflecting on how a small State can shape humanitarian access, protection, and principles in the region
